Continuing the recent trend of short right angle to right angle minis... Twisted together three pieces of silver plated copper and heatshrunk them to maintain geometry, then ran them through the jacket of a piece of canare starquad that I pulled the insides out of.

RnB180:

Thanks! I like clean and simple... I ditched the techflex and just used some heatshrink every foot or so to hold the ground in place. I love how it looks.

Specs are: Cryoed Wattgate 320i IEC, 5266i Male with VenHaus 12awg VH1C cable and ground done in the Flavor 1 fashion.

The stuff is in the mail for my next one... got a few ideas...we shall see. Ill post it up as soon as it is done... about the end of next week.

oh yah... also let me know how the ferrite cores work out for you. I have herd very mixed reviews on them...

I dont think ferrite cores effect audio if used on a power cable, thats what they are for, they help reject interference. many electronic cables use ferrite cores.

I think its starts playing an adverse effect when people use it for what it was never intended for and stick it to speaker cables and headphone cables or interconnects.
